			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img src="http://deekdeekster.com/wp-content/uploads/2007/07/brain.thumbnail.gif" alt="brain" width=200 align=left /><a href="http://news.bbc.co.uk/1/hi/health/6914492.stm">This is interesting;</a> I know someone who was with her young child rehoused (in the Liberal-run London Borough of Islington) on the basis it was unhealthy to be living within feet of a mobile phone mast. She produced written advice from medics I understand. Whether that was because the medics recognised that the mother&#8217;s anxiety was producing high levels of trauma for mother and child I cannot say, but she got rehoused.</p>
<p>There are also disputed claims that living near high capacity electric powerlines is dangerous. The Times ran a story (in 2000 I think) indicating that data does exist to show that to be close to large electrical installations up for long periods of time is not a healthy activity for human beings. It has been linked to higher incidences of cancer.</p>
<p>My concern is that we are as yet relatively ignorant about all this very new mobile technology we&#8217;ve adopted and yet we&#8217;ve started to use it everywhere; but we just don&#8217;t know the universe well enough yet to be <strong>totally certain it is safe</strong>. We may not even know what we should be measuring in the first place to check whether it&#8217;s safe. Let&#8217;s not forget that.</p>
